To thrive as a Microsoft BI Architect, you need strong expertise in data modeling, ETL processes, and business intelligence solution design, often supported by a degree in computer science or a related field. Proficiency with Microsoft BI stack tools such as SQL Server, SSIS, SSAS, SSRS, Power BI, and familiarity with Azure cloud services and relevant certifications like Microsoft Certified: Data Analyst Associate are essential. Strong analytical thinking, effective communication, and leadership abilities help in translating business requirements into technical solutions and managing project teams. These skills enable the architect to deliver scalable, impactful BI systems that drive data-driven decision-making in organizations.
